以Mysql 4.1版本为分界线,两种加密方式 Mysql323加密:(16位) select old_password('root'); //Mysql自带加密函数old_password(str) MysqlSHA1加密:(去掉*号40位,单向加密,只能通过密码库 ...
我们先来看一下mysql的加密方式: 讲下hex和unhex两个函数: hex的输出是字符串,是输入内容的 进制字符串表示形式 如字符串 A 是 进制数 xA的表示形式 。 sha 函数的输出是一个字符串 实际上是一个 进制 位数的 进制字符串表示形式 ,unhex将这个字符串转为其实际的数字 也就是那个 位 进制数 ,然后对这个数再次做sha 哈希运算,得到的字符串就是mysql密码加密后的密 ...
2019-01-02 12:06 0 3682 推荐指数:
以Mysql 4.1版本为分界线,两种加密方式 Mysql323加密:(16位) select old_password('root'); //Mysql自带加密函数old_password(str) MysqlSHA1加密:(去掉*号40位,单向加密,只能通过密码库 ...
1、第一种加密方式,password()函数,使用MySQLSHA1(安全Hash算法)进行加密 mysql一般的加密方式是password('root')将root在数据库客户端以40位字符串显示出来。这个40位字符串是来自于mysql的密码库。如果要改用户名密码的话update ...
修改策略项 set global validate_password_policy=0; // 密码策略等级改为低 set global validate_password_mixed_case_count=0; // 取消大小写混合 set global ...
问题:新安装好MySQL 8.0和Navicat之后,连接时总是报: 1251 Client does not support authentication protocol requested by server; consider upgrading MySQL client 此时看到这篇 ...
mysql8用navicat可视化连接会报错加密方式错误,想要连接mysql8有两种方式 1:安装MySQL8客户端 2:修改MySQL8的密码加密方式 我采用的是第二种,因为服务器上是MySQL8,而我本地是MySQL5,不想在装一个MySQL8,要是换电脑还要在装一个MySQL8,觉得 ...
哈希散列 对称加密(又称私钥加密) 非对称加密(又称公钥加密) 对称加密与非对称加密区别 tips: 从上面大家应该可以看出对称加密和非对称加密的区别,下面稍微进行一下总结: (1) 对称加密加密与解密使用的是同样的密钥,所以速度快,但由于需要将密钥在网络传输 ...
转自 http://blog.csdn.net/paul123456789io/article/details/53081921 MySQL数据库用户密码跟其它数据库用户密码一样,在应用系统代码中都是以明文出现的,在获取文件读取权限后即可直接从数据库连接文件中读取,例如asp代码中 ...
MySQL密码加密与解密详解 有多种前端加密算法可用于数据加密、解密,这是一种简单的数据库级别的数据加密、解密解决方案。 以MySQL数据库为例,它内建了相应的加密函数(AES_ENCRYPT() )和解密函数(AES_DECRYPT())。 1.建表:建表时注意数据的类型 ...